Mössbauer studies of Fe2O3 antiferromagnetic small particles

Abstract
Granular films consisting of finely dispersed Fe2O3 grains in an Al2O3 matrix have been studied by means of Mössbauer spectroscopy and magnetization measurements. The temperature dependence of the relaxation time is coherent with the superparamagnetism model only if in the τ0 calculation, the noncompensated moment of the antiferromagnetic particles, is considered. This moment is proportional to (n)1/2, n being the number of magnetic atoms in the particle.
